From 286d15bd826a8351879a9d09e9cddcb96a52cb4f Mon Sep 17 00:00:00 2001
From: 马宇豪 <978517621@qq.com>
Date: Wed, 13 Nov 2024 10:01:33 +0800
Subject: [PATCH] 提交
---
src/views/safetyReview/projectManage/components/techLeaderReview.vue | 13 +++++++------
1 files changed, 7 insertions(+), 6 deletions(-)
diff --git a/src/views/safetyReview/projectManage/components/techLeaderReview.vue b/src/views/safetyReview/projectManage/components/techLeaderReview.vue
index abe23da..1b25136 100644
--- a/src/views/safetyReview/projectManage/components/techLeaderReview.vue
+++ b/src/views/safetyReview/projectManage/components/techLeaderReview.vue
@@ -17,9 +17,10 @@
<el-col :span="6">
<el-form-item prop="assessor.name" label="技术负责人">
<el-input
- v-model="state.formData.assessor.name"
+ v-model.trim="state.formData.assessor.name"
size="large"
placeholder="请选择技术负责人"
+ @focus="openExperts('技术负责人')"
>
<template #append>
<el-button :icon="Search" @click="openExperts('技术负责人')"/>
@@ -28,7 +29,7 @@
</el-form-item>
</el-col>
<el-col :span="6">
- <el-form-item label="确认日期">
+ <el-form-item label="确认日期" prop="affirmDate">
<el-date-picker
style="width: 100%"
v-model="state.formData.affirmDate"
@@ -66,7 +67,7 @@
</el-table>
<el-form-item label="存在问题及建议">
<el-input
- v-model="state.formData.suggestions"
+ v-model.trim="state.formData.suggestions"
:autosize="{ minRows: 6 }"
maxlength="500"
show-word-limit
@@ -106,9 +107,9 @@
suggestions: ''
},
rules: {
- "assessor.name": [{required: true, message: '请选择技术负责人', trigger: 'blur'}],
- auditDate: [{required: true, message: '请选择审核日期', trigger: 'blur'}],
- affirmDate: [{required: true, message: '请选择确认日期', trigger: 'blur'}]
+ "assessor.name": [{required: true, message: '请选择技术负责人', trigger: 'change'}],
+ auditDate: [{required: true, message: '请选择审核日期', trigger: 'change'}],
+ affirmDate: [{required: true, message: '请选择确认日期', trigger: 'change'}]
},
tableData: [
{id: 1, content: '报告中所列评价依据是否得到引用和验证',key: 'isBasisQuote', status: 1},
--
Gitblit v1.9.2